SALTED-CARAMEL BROWNIE CHEESECAKE
Enjoy the sweet flavor of Salted-Caramel Brownie Cheesecake made with PHILADELPHIA Cream Cheese. This caramel brownie cheesecake is like 3 desserts in 1!
Provided by My Food and Family
Categories Home
Time 7h20m
Yield 16 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Heat oven to 350°F.
- Line 9-inch square pan with foil, with ends of foil extending over sides; spray with cooking spray. Also, spray 9-inch springform pan with cooking spray. Prepare brownie batter as directed on package; pour evenly into prepared pans.
- Bake 25 min. or until toothpick inserted in centers comes out with fudgy crumbs. (Do not overbake.) Cool 30 min.
- Microwave caramels, cream and 3/4 tsp. salt in microwaveable bowl on HIGH 1 min. or until caramels are completely melted and sauce is well blended, stirring every 20 sec. Remove 1/4 cup caramel sauce; pour into separate microwaveable bowl, then refrigerate until ready to serve cheesecake. Cool remaining caramel sauce 15 min.
- Heat oven to 325°F. Beat cream cheese and sugar in medium bowl until creamy. Blend in remaining caramel sauce. Add eggs, 1 at a time, mixing on low speed after each just until blended.
- Use foil handles to remove brownie from square pan; cut into 1/2-inch pieces. Reserve 1 cup brownie pieces for later use. Gently stir remaining brownie pieces into cream cheese mixture; pour over brownie layer in springform pan.
- Bake 55 min. or until center of cheesecake is almost set. Run knife around rim of pan to loosen cake; cool before removing rim. Refrigerate cheesecake 4 hours.
- Top cheesecake with reserved brownie pieces. Microwave reserved caramel sauce 15 sec. or just until warmed; drizzle over cheesecake. Sprinkle with remaining salt.

SALTED CARAMEL CHEESECAKE BLONDIES
Provided by Food Network
Categories dessert
Time 3h40m
Yield 16 to 20 blondies
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F. Spread the pecans on a baking sheet. Bake until toasted, about 8 minutes. Let cool, then chop.
- Coat a 9-inch square baking dish with cooking spray. Line with parchment paper, leaving an overhang; coat the parchment with cooking spray.
- Make the cheesecake batter: Beat the cream cheese and granulated sugar in a large bowl with a mixer on medium speed until creamy, about 3 minutes. Beat in 1 egg and 1/2 teaspoon vanilla until combined; set aside.
- Make the blondie batter: Whisk the flour, baking powder and fine salt in a medium bowl. Whisk the melted butter and brown sugar in a large bowl; whisk in the remaining 2 eggs and 1 teaspoon vanilla until combined. Fold in the flour mixture with a rubber spatula until just combined. Stir in 3/4 cup pecans.
- Spread half of the blondie batter in the prepared pan. Top with half of the cheesecake batter in spoonfuls. Warm the caramel sauce in the microwave, then drizzle between the spoonfuls of cheesecake batter. Top with the remaining blondie batter, then the remaining cheesecake batter in spoonfuls. Using the tip of a butter knife, gently swirl together to create a marbled effect.
- Bake until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, 50 to 55 minutes. Let cool 10 minutes in the pan, then lift the blondies out of the pan using the parchment and transfer to a rack. Drizzle with more caramel sauce and sprinkle with the remaining 1/4 cup pecans and the fleur de sel. Refrigerate until completely cooled, about 2 hours. Cut into squares.
BROWNIE BOTTOM CHEESECAKE
Brownie, meet cheesecake. Cheesecake, meet brownie. Two of America's most beloved desserts combine to create a showstopper of a sweet. Now you never have to pick just one.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ories dessert
Time 12h20m
Yield 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- For the brownies: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Spray a 10-inch springform pan with nonstick baking spray.
- Whisk together the flour, cocoa powder and salt in a medium bowl. Melt the butter and chocolate in a medium saucepan over medium heat, stirring frequently, until completely melted, then let cool for 10 minutes. Stir in the sugar and eggs. Add the flour mixture, and stir to combine. Pour brownie batter into the prepared pan and tap the pan gently to ensure the batter is even. Bake until the top is set and the edges start to pull away from the sides of the pan, about 30 minutes. Remove from the oven and let cool completely on a baking rack.
- For the cheesecake: Meanwhile, beat the cream cheese with an electric mixer until smooth. Add the sugar and beat until light and fluffy, about 2 minutes. Add the sour cream and mix until just incorporated. Stir in the eggs and vanilla extract by hand, one by one, taking care not to overmix or your cheesecake will turn into a souffle.
- Wrap the bottom of the pan and up the sides with foil and place in a roasting pan. Pour the cheesecake batter on top of the brownie layer and spread it evenly on top. Fill the roasting pan with water until it reaches halfway up the side of the springform pan. Bake until the center is jiggly but the surface is set, about 1 hour. Turn off the oven and leave the cheesecake inside for 30 minutes.
- Remove the cheesecake from the oven and run a sharp knife around the edges of the cake to release from the pan. Let rest on a baking rack until completely cool. Cover and refrigerate for 8 hours or up to overnight before serving.
- Slice and garnish each slice with chocolate syrup and whipped cream.

SALTED CARAMEL BROWNIES
Take indulgent, fudgy chocolate brownies to the next level with a layer of salted caramel running through the centre of each bite.
Provided by Jane Hornby
Categories Afternoon tea, Dessert, Treat
Time 50m
Yield Makes 16 larger or 32 bite-sized brownies
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Heat oven to 180C/160C fan/gas 4.
- Grease then line a 23cm square traybake tin with baking parchment.
- Melt 200g unsalted butter in a medium pan, break in 100g chocolate (70% cocoa solids) and 100g chocolate (50% cocoa solids), then remove the pan from the heat and wait for the cubes to melt.
- In a small bowl, mix 175g Carnation caramel from a 397g can with 1 tsp sea salt - it will loosen up.
- Put the rest of the caramel in a large bowl with 200g golden caster sugar and 4 medium eggs, and beat with an electric hand mixer or balloon whisk until even. Whisk in the chocolate and butter.
- In another bowl, combine 130g plain flour, 50g cocoa powder and a good pinch of table salt, then sift this on top of the chocolate mix. Beat briefly until smooth.
- Pour half the brownie batter into the tin and level it with a spatula.
- Using a teaspoon, spoon half of the salted caramel on top of the batter layer in 5 thick, evenly spaced stripes.
- Spoon the rest of the brownie batter on top and smooth it out, trying not to disturb the caramel beneath. Top with the rest of the caramel in the same stripy fashion. Drag a skewer or tip of a knife through the caramel to make a feathered pattern on the top.
- Scatter with a little more sea salt, then bake for 25-30 mins or until risen all the way to the middle with a firm crust on top. When ready, the brownie will jiggle just a little when you shake the tin.
- Let it cool completely in the tin, then cut into squares.
